My Favourite Fitness Apps

I always have my iPhone on me, so it is the perfect gym companion whether it's for music or workout inspiration. So below is a list of my top 4 favourite fitness related apps, and they are all free, yay!

1. 30 Day Squat Challenge 
I love this app, I am only up to day two, which is 50 squats (day one was 30). It's great because you can't click on, say, day 30, until you have completed the first 29... So I am scared to see how many squats I'll be doing!

2. FIT FIX (by PopSugar)
This is perfect for whether you are working out at home or at the gym. There are workouts for yoga, cardio, strength and targeting different areas of your body. You can track the activities and routines that you have done, and create your own routines too! I don't know what I'd do without this app when I'm at a loss for inspiration at the gym.

3. Nike Training Club
NTC provides you with different workouts based on whether you want to 'get lean', 'get toned', 'get strong', or 'get focused'. The intensity of the workouts depends on whether you are a beginner, intermediate or advanced. You can track your process and earn rewards too.

4. Pandora
Pandora is a free music streaming app that lets you create your own playlists based on a single song, artist or genre. My gym has free wi-fi so it's perfect for me, but be careful, it might cost you a lot if you're using 3G! There are also different workout playlists like the Yoga Radio, Rap Strength Training Radio, Pop Fitness Radio and one of my favourites, the Latin Workout Radio.
